What is Star Wars: The Old Republic

Star Wars: The Old Republic (SWTOR) is an online multiplayer role-playing game set in the Star Wars universe, developed by BioWare and published by Electronic Arts. It offers a mixture of story-driven single-player content and multiplayer features, with both free-to-play and subscription elements.

How to cancel Star Wars: The Old Republic

  • Sign in to your EA Account at myaccount.ea.com (or the EA App/Origin if you use it) and go to Account Settings > Subscriptions or Order History to locate your SWTOR subscription.
  • Follow the on-screen option to cancel the subscription and confirm the cancellation. Save any confirmation number, screenshots or email confirmations you receive.
  • If you subscribed through a console (PlayStation Store, Microsoft/Xbox Store) or another platform, cancel the subscription through that platform’s account/subscription settings instead of EA’s site.
  • If online cancellation fails or you need to send a formal notice, contact EA Help via https://help.ea.com (chat or ticket) and retain the support case number.
  • For registered mail or formal notices in Canada, send to: Electronic Arts Inc., 4445 Calgary Trail NW, Suite 200, Edmonton, Alberta, T6H 5R7, Canada. Keep the mailing receipt as proof.

What happens when you cancel

When you cancel, your subscription will typically remain active until the end of the current paid billing period; after that, the account will stop auto-renewing. Your game account, characters, and purchased items are generally retained, though your access level may revert to a free-to-play tier with reduced benefits. EA retains account and transaction records according to its privacy policy and terms of service.

Will I get a refund?

Refunds depend on EA’s policies and the circumstances of the purchase. Generally, subscriptions already used for their billing period are not automatically refundable, but refunds may be possible if there was an error, duplicate billing, continuous charges after cancellation, or if required by consumer protection laws. Always contact EA Help with supporting evidence and, if needed, contact your bank or card issuer to dispute incorrect charges.

Your consumer rights in Canada

Canadian consumers are protected by federal and provincial consumer protection laws that address unfair business practices, deceptive representations, and certain refund or repair rights. Rights and procedures vary by province; some jurisdictions provide remedies when goods or services are defective, not provided as advertised, or if continuing charges occur after cancellation. If you believe your rights under applicable law have been breached, contact your provincial consumer protection office or seek legal advice. Keep records of purchases, communications, and any attempts to resolve the issue with the merchant.

Common mistakes

Common mistakes include cancelling on the wrong platform (for example cancelling on EA but forgetting a PlayStation or Xbox subscription), not saving a confirmation of cancellation, or assuming in-game purchases will be refunded automatically. Another frequent error is failing to remove saved payment methods, which can lead to unintended future charges. Example: a player cancels via EA but purchased a recurring subscription through a console store and is still billed through their console account.

After cancelling

After you cancel, monitor your bank or card statements to confirm auto-renewal has stopped and keep all confirmation records. If charges continue, open a support case with EA Help and consider contacting your payment provider to dispute unauthorized charges.
